ELIGIBILITY CRITERIA

 Candidates, intending to apply for CRP-PO/MT-VIII should ensure that they fulfil the minimum eligibility criteria specified by IBPS in this advertisement: Please note that the eligibility criteria specified herein are the basic criteria for applying for the post. Candidates must necessarily produce the relevant documents in original and a photocopy in support of their identity and eligibility -pertaining to category, nationality, age, educational qualifications etc. as indicated in the online application form at the time of interview and any subsequent stage of the recruitment process as required by IBPS/ Participating Organisations. Please note that no change of category will be permitted at any stage after registration of the online application and the result will be processed considering the category which has been indicated in the online application, subject to guidelines of the Government of India in this regard. Merely applying for CRP/ appearing for and being shortlisted in the online examination (Preliminary and Main) and/or in the subsequent interview and/ subsequent processes does not imply that a candidate will necessarily be offered employment in any of the Participating Organisations. No request for considering the candidature under any category other than the one in which one has applied will be entertained.

Educational Qualifications 

(As on 04.09.2018): A Degree (Graduation) in any discipline from a University recognised by the Govt. Of India or any equivalent qualification recognized as such by the Central Government. The candidate must possess valid Mark-sheet / Degree Certificate that he/ she is a graduate on the day he / she registers and indicate the percentage of marks obtained in Graduation while registering online.

HOW TO APPLY 

Candidates can apply online only from 14.08.2018 to 04.09.2018 and no other mode of application will be accepted. Pre-Requisites for Applying Online Before applying online, candidates should— 

(i) scan their : - photograph (4.5cm × 3.5cm) - signature - left thumb impression (If a candidate is not having left thumb, he/she may use his/ her right thumb. If both thumbs are missing, the impression of one of the fingers of the left hand starting from the forefinger should be taken. If there are no fingers on the left hand, the impression of one of the fingers of the right hand starting from the forefinger should be taken. If no fingers are available, the impression of left toe 10 may be taken. In all such cases where left thumb impression is not uploaded, the candidate should specify in the uploaded document the name of finger and the specification of left/right hand or toe). - a hand written declaration (text given below) (In case of candidates who cannot write may get the text of declaration typed and put their left hand thumb impression below the typed declaration and upload the document as per specifications). ensuring that the all these scanned documents adhere to the required specifications as given in Annexure III to this Advertisement. 
(ii) Signature in CAPITAL LETTERS will NOT be accepted. 
(iii) The left thumb impression should be properly scanned and not smudged
(iii) The left thumb impression should be properly scanned and not smudged (iv) The text for the hand written declaration is as follows – “I, _______ (Name of the candidate), hereby declare that all the information submitted by me in the application form is correct, true and valid. I will present the supporting documents as and when required.” (v) The above mentioned hand written declaration has to be in the candidate’s hand writing and in English only. If it is written by anybody else or in any other language, the application will be considered as invalid. (vi) Keep the necessary details/documents ready to make Online Payment of the requisite application fee/ intimation charges (vii) have a valid personal email ID, which should be kept active till the declaration of results of this round of CRP. IBPS may send intimation to download call letters for the Examination etc. through the registered e-mail ID. Under no circumstances, a candidate should share with/mention e-mail ID to / of any other person. In case a candidate does not have a valid personal e-mail ID, he/she should create his/her new e-mail ID before applying online and must maintain that email account. Application Fees/ Intimation Charges Payable from 14.08.2018 to 04.09.2018 (Online payment), both dates inclusive, shall be as follows - Rs. 100/- for SC/ST/PWD candidates. - Rs. 600 /- for all others Bank Transaction charges for Online Payment of application fees/ intimation charges will have to be borne by the candidate
